The current paper is aimed at bridging the gap between the contribution of academia and practice in respect of data specifications in regard to the implementation of analytical models in business process engines in the subsequent stages of increasing process maturity of business organization. The issues of identifying structural relationships between documents, building structural data- and documents model within the organization as well as managing complexity of such a model remain intentionally outside the scope of Business Process Model and Notation (BPMN). Thus, the effectiveness of achieving the level of executable business processes is largely dependent on the proper selection and introduction of notations that are complementary to the process dynamics modeling standard. Within the paper a set of potential complementary techniques, including proprietary UML profile for BPMN data modeling (BPMNDoc), is proposed. Authors conduct a comparative analysis of the techniques as well as provide an exemplification and data specifications based on a case study of site acceptance process in a telecommunications company.

The aim of the article is to apply selected business processes modelling notation BPMN in e-learning design to enable the e-learning team to use ADDIE methodology decomposed as a process. In the first part of the article some basic issues of the educational and organizational context of the process are presented. The second part explains the ADDIE methodology. Next, BPMN implementation in designing the online course process is proposed. The article is an introductory part of research aiming to optimize e-learning creation processes in business.
